Styles Of Decision Making
Describes the various approaches and techniques individuals or groups can use to make decisions, which can range from analytical to intuitive.
Time Orientation
Whether a culture’s values are oriented toward the future (long-term orientation) or toward the past and present (short-term orientation).
Social Decision Schemes
Frameworks that groups use to combine individual preferences and opinions into a collective decision.
Group Decision Making
The process by which a group of individuals comes to a decision collectively, ideally leveraging the diverse perspectives and expertise of its members.
